Trump administration plans to cut $4 billion in California high-speed rail funding

TL;DR Summary
The Trump administration has concluded that California's high-speed rail project lacks a viable path forward, citing financial issues, missed deadlines, and misleading ridership projections, which could lead to the withdrawal of $4 billion in federal funding, though the state remains committed to completing the project.
